linux下怎么关闭redis服务

574
2024/12/28 3:31:32
栏目: 云计算
开发者测试专用服务器限时活动,0元免费领,库存有限,领完即止! 点击查看>>

在 Linux 下,您可以使用以下命令来关闭 Redis 服务:

  1. 使用 systemctl 命令(适用于使用 Systemd 的系统,如 Ubuntu 16.04 及更高版本):
sudo systemctl stop redis-server
  1. 使用 service 命令(适用于较旧的 Linux 发行版):
sudo service redis-server stop
  1. 使用 redis-cli 命令(如果您已经安装了 Redis 并且知道 Redis 服务器的端口):
redis-cli shutdown

这将发送一个关闭信号给 Redis 服务器,然后服务器将优雅地关闭。如果您需要强制关闭 Redis 服务器,可以使用以下命令:

  1. 使用 kill 命令(适用于已知进程 ID 的系统):
sudo kill <PID>

<PID> 替换为实际的 Redis 进程 ID。您可以通过运行 ps aux | grep redis-server 命令来查找进程 ID。

  1. 使用 pkill 命令(适用于已知进程名称的系统):
sudo pkill redis-server

这将发送一个信号给所有名为 “redis-server” 的进程。

辰迅云「云服务器」,即开即用、新一代英特尔至强铂金CPU、三副本存储NVMe SSD云盘,价格低至29元/月。点击查看>>

推荐阅读: linux怎么查看进程对应的端口号